In the graph of a circle, we can easily draw a straight vertical line passing through its center. This will hit the top and the bottom of the shape. Since this line hits two points, a circle's graph is not a function. We can also observe the equation of a circle.

Step-by-step explanation:
Do a vertical line test.
First, put your pencil or ruler up against the screen.
Move it down the graph and if there are two points in one x point, it is not a function. For example, look at 0, 3 and 0, -2.5. They share the same x point.
Therefore, it is not a function.
